Output 491aa826f30c35ff81ef5f09da6c9419d15cff9f6c9e07aae94dedf7549ccffd:98

value
101256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b45b898c7092b0a83b0b7f477f5616b12c4a0ea2 OP_EQUAL
address
3J8fDCLXm3RW13QekDhPyyhjpPniiXiZgV
transaction
491aa826f30c35ff81ef5f09da6c9419d15cff9f6c9e07aae94dedf7549ccffd
spent
true